Analysis

ECA: Cen-sad (unsdcode:98112) recorded 40.7% for percentage of teachers in upper secondary education who are female in 2024. That is the highest value across all 31 years on record.

The figure is up 0.9% on the previous year and up 22.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, percentage of teachers in upper secondary education who are female in ECA: Cen-sad (unsdcode:98112) peaked at 40.7%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 30.5%, in 1994.

That places ECA: Cen-sad (unsdcode:98112) 157th out of 211 groups with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 31 years of available data.

Percentage of teachers in upper secondary education who are female in ECA: Cen-sad (unsdcode:98112), year by year

Annual values for Percentage of teachers in upper secondary education who are female (%) in ECA: Cen-sad (unsdcode:98112), 1994 to 2024.
Year % Change
1994 30.5%
1995 30.7% +0.5%
1996 31.4% +2.4%
1997 30.6% -2.6%
1998 31.8% +3.7%
1999 32.8% +3.3%
2000 32.9% +0.3%
2001 33.3% +1.2%
2002 32.1% -3.8%
2003 33.0% +3.1%
2004 32.2% -2.6%
2005 32.2% +0.1%
2006 33.9% +5.2%
2007 32.9% -2.8%
2008 33.8% +2.6%
2009 35.0% +3.5%
2010 36.3% +3.8%
2011 36.6% +0.9%
2012 34.2% -6.6%
2013 33.1% -3.2%
2014 33.2% +0.3%
2015 34.9% +5.1%
2016 35.5% +1.8%
2017 36.9% +3.8%
2018 38.2% +3.6%
2019 38.7% +1.3%
2020 39.3% +1.7%
2021 39.2% -0.4%
2022 39.7% +1.3%
2023 40.4% +1.8%
2024 40.7% +0.9%
